Blue Beetle: Jaime Reyes Book Three

By (author) Lilah Sturges, By (author) Mike Norton

Jaime Reyes s journey as Blue Beetle reaches new heights in this thrilling collection, blending heart, heroism, and high-stakes action! Jaime Reyes is no stranger to the challenges of being a teenage superhero, but his latest adventures push him to his limits. From uncovering the true origins of the alien scarab that gives him his powers to facing off against dangerous new threats on both sides of the border, Jaime must navigate the responsibilities of heroism while staying true to himself. Featuring action-packed storytelling from Lilah Sturges, Blue Beetle: Jaime Reyes Book Three is a must-read for fans of DC s breakout hero. Collects Blue Beetle #26-36 and stories from Booster Gold #21-29.
